Elderberry Syrup

A natural, immune-boosting syrup that is quick and easy to make. Perfect for the cold and flu season.
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Cuisine American
Servings 2 cups

Ingredients
  

  • 1 cup dried elderberries
  • 3 cups purified water
  • 1 cinnamon stick
  • 1 teaspoon minced ginger root
  • 1/2 cup raw local honey
  • Optional ingredients cloves, vanilla, nutmeg, orange and lemon zest

Instructions
 

  • Place elderberries, water, cinnamon stick, and ginger root in a saucepan over medium heat.
  • Bring to a boil, reduce heat to low and simmer for 30- 40 minutes until the water has been reduced by half and mixture is thick.
  • Remove from heat.
  • Place a fine mesh strainer over a bowl and pour elderberry mixture into strainer.
  • Using the back of a wooden spoon, press the berries in the stainer to extract all of the juice.
  • Discard the remaining pulp left in strainer.
  • Let juice cool.
  • Stir in honey until thoroughly combined.
  • Transfer juice to glass jar with a lid and keep stored in the refrigerator. Elderberry syrup can be kept stored in the refrigerator for several months.
